BattleMech: Hunchback HBK-5S
Rating: 5.00
Comment: The definitive best Hunchback (at least prior to 3061)

The light fusion engine means it is lighter to house all these goodies and losing a torso isn't instant death (although personally I would be fine with an XL because in almost virtually every Hunchback design, the asymmetrical layout means that one torso cannot exist without the other, whether because the gun is gone or the ammo is)

Jump jets for that sweet sweet mobility and the possibility of AC20ing a back

LB 20-X means more range, and the addition of cluster just makes this an amazing crit seeker. Seriously, on average you're hitting 16 pellets. 20 rounds of shooting fixes the ammo problem

Medium lasers are upgraded to pulse! Really helps with compensating the jump drawbacks. And you still have the signature small laser :)

BattleMech: Puma (Adder) C
Rating: 1.50
Comment: Too many Narc/TAG equipped mechs have this issue. They carry the missiles and the spotting equipment. The only saving grace is that Clanners don't have minimum range on their LRMs.

This is the A variant, except they decided to take down 10 missiles tubes in favor of a NARC system. It all hinges on getting close, planting the beacon, then turning around and running away to a safe distance to start shooting. Then when the target or NARC gets blown up, do it all over again. All this with only 115 armor and no jump jets for that speedy escape.

BattleMech: King Crab KGC-000b
Rating: 5.00
Comment: Giving it a 5 because it's underrated and does everything a King Crab should then makes it better. Twice the ammo, enough heat sinks to fire the cannons, laser and still run all to make it 0 heat. The LRMs have Artemis now, even though it will still only be able to shoot 8 turns. In addition, there's still the fusion engine, so that means losing a side torso won't mean death, making it a true juggernaut when combined with all that armor. The only con is the ACs aren't LB-X or Ultra, but they can't all be gems.
